Service Advisor required. Our client is an agricultural equipment supplier with over 40 years of experience in the industry. They are now looking for a Service Advisor around the Dorset area due to growth within the business.
Successful candidates will support workflow whilst assisting the engineers both on-site and off-site. The role ensures customer needs are met and exceeded by ensuring all equipment is kept up and running with minimal downtime. Candidates will assist the Service Manager with invoicing, WIP, and controlling departmental costs.
Agricultural Service Advisor Position Overview
* Ensure service levels are met where possible;
o 4 hours breakdown
o 48 hours non-essential repair
o 7 days routine servicing (scheduled)
* Assist with Work in Process & Progress in the function (Aligned to a 45-day process)
* Be present for the depot Audits/Checks
* Collaborate with engineers to resolve technical issues where possible & needed.
* Support Service Manager & Engineers to help resolve customer issues.
* Schedule training needs for the department.
* Drive retail sales and implement service initiatives.
* Strive towards implementing a First Time Fix methodology to enhance customer experience.
* Ensure service standards and procedures for the service function are adhered to, including planning & allocation of work, workshop environment & standards.
* Support the Service Manager with customers' end-to-end journey.
